Cardiff Airport Hotel and Parking Packages
Cardiff Airport is a smaller regional airport, which means official car park prices can look steep relative to the volume of flights on offer. A park and fly package here makes practical sense: you pay for a hotel room the night before your flight and park the car on the hotel grounds for the duration of your trip, typically at a lower daily cost than the airport’s own facilities. The hotels near Cardiff Airport are spread across a small area, and several offer generous parking inclusions.

Hotels with park and fly at Cardiff Airport
Holiday Inn Cardiff Airport
The Holiday Inn is 1.5km from the terminal with a shuttle service to cover the gap. It sits in the mid-range bracket, with a restaurant on site and well-sized rooms. For Cardiff Airport, where the hotel choice is more limited than larger UK airports, this is a reliable mid-tier option. The shuttle schedule is posted at reception; worth confirming the first departure time when you check in if you have an early flight.
ibis Cardiff Gate
Three kilometres from the terminal, this ibis is the furthest from the airport, but the shuttle takes care of the distance. Pricing is at the lower end of the Cardiff options, and the ibis formula delivers clean, consistent rooms without extras. If you want to keep costs minimal and do not mind a slightly longer shuttle ride, this is one of the cheapest ways to park at Cardiff Airport while getting a decent night’s sleep.
Holiday Inn Express Cardiff Airport
At 0.5km this is the closest hotel to Cardiff Airport terminal. There is no shuttle, but you barely need one at that distance. What makes this option particularly strong for week-long holidays is the 7-day parking inclusion, which means the total package cost stays competitive even against budget airport car parks. The Express format includes breakfast in most rates, which is a useful addition on a departure morning.
Celtic Manor Resort Cardiff Airport Hotel
This is the most distinctive option near Cardiff Airport. The Celtic Manor Resort is a well-known Welsh hotel with proper facilities: spa, multiple restaurants, and well-appointed rooms. It sits 1.0km from the terminal and offers a free shuttle, plus 7 days of parking included in the park and fly rate. For anyone who wants to turn the pre-flight night into something worth looking forward to, rather than just a convenience stop, this is the obvious choice.

Frequently asked questions
Which Cardiff Airport park and fly hotel offers the best value for a two-week holiday?
For a 14-night trip, the Celtic Manor Resort and the Holiday Inn Express both include 7 days of parking in their standard rate. Check whether an extended parking supplement applies for the second week. The Holiday Inn Express is cheaper per night, but the Celtic Manor offers noticeably better facilities. Compare total package cost rather than the hotel rate alone.
Is Cardiff Airport parking expensive if I book directly with the airport?
Cardiff Airport’s official car parks are priced in line with other UK regional airports, but they can be significantly more expensive for stays of five or more days, particularly if you book late. Pre-booking a park and fly hotel two to four weeks ahead typically comes out cheaper for medium-length trips and includes the hotel room.
Can I walk to Cardiff Airport terminal from the hotel?
The Holiday Inn Express at 0.5km is walkable, though it depends on your luggage and the weather. The other hotels are 1.0km or more away and recommend using their shuttles. Cardiff Airport is a compact site, so even the longer shuttle transfers take only a few minutes.
